Description

As an financial management -oriented Bachelor of Business Administration, you have up-to-date basic knowledge of business administration as well as special expertise in financial management. You know how to work in networks, and you work sustainably and innovatively utilizing the opportunities of digitalisation. You can also develop your own and your work community's expertise.

Contents
Education is a form of part-time studies, consisting of close and distance learning. Distance learning is learning through literature and various learning tasks, as well as online learning using digital tools and remote access. You can connect your studies to your own work through projects, development tasks, thesis and practical training, among other things. You can credit the applicable higher education studies and previous skills you have completed in the past. You have the opportunity to qualify for an internship or to complete it in your own job if the job is in the field of education and it is at the levels of bachelor levels.

Structure of studies
The scope of Degree Programme in Business Administration is 210 credits. The completion time of the degree is 3.5 years, but the completion time can be even shorter depending on your previous knowledge or faster progress of studies.

The degree is divided into the following entities: basic and professional studies (120 ECTS), elective professional studies (30 ECTS), free-choice studies (15 ECTS), practical training (30 ECTS) and thesis (15 ECTS).

Thesis
In your thesis, you will demonstrate your ability to apply your knowledge and skills independently in a practical expert position related to your studies. A thesis is usually a design or development project commissioned by a company or community. You get the subject of the thesis yourself. The thesis can also be done as a pair or group work and it can be integrative in different fields, but the topic must nevertheless be related to the competence of the financial management.

Career opportunities
Degree Programme in Business Adminstration is wide-ranging. The know-how of Bachelor of Business Administration who have studied economics is valued and there is a wide demand for them in the labour market. Possible future job titles include:
• financial assistant or specialist
• financial controller
• accountant
• investment or financial advisor
• financial expert
• team leader

As you gain experience in working life, you can work as a business controller, financial or finance manager, financial or finance director, or in other expert, foreman, manager and management positions in the private or public sector that require business expertise.

Internationalization
As a student at TAMK, you can complete part of your degree abroad at our partner universities, of which there are over 300 in more than 50 countries. You can also get yourself an internship in any country. At TAMK, the international atmosphere is guaranteed by hundreds of foreign degree and exchange students from all over the world. Other ways to acquire language and cultural competence include language studies, tutoring for foreign students, friend family activities, English language courses, and international projects and projects.

Postgraduate study opportunities
You have the opportunity to apply for higher of university applied sciences degree once you have acquired at least two years of work experience in the field after completing the degree. The education also provides an opportunity to continue studies in, for example, university master's programmes.

Objectives

We focus on the development of up-to-date know-how through modern learning methods in the Bachelor's Degree Programme in Financial Administration. The studies include information such as:
• managing the statutory obligations of the economy
• profitability analysis
• compilation of calculations in support of financial management
• investment and financial activities
• on the regulation of working life and payroll administration
• responsibility
• digitality

The main objective of the education is to provide you with a broad range of capabilities to operate in the business world, especially in economic related areas now and in the future. You'll take over the latest economic sector tools and applications. Through practical working life projects, events and internships, you will create contacts and your own network in the private and public sectors. It is also possible for you to include the study modules required for your degree in auditing.

Curriculum development and working life cooperation

Education is planned and implemented in cooperation with working life.

As a degree programme student at TAMK, you also have the opportunity to choose studies from the offerings of the University of Tampere in accordance with your personal study plan. Through this cross-institutional studies, you can participate in university courses, joint projects and thus build your individual competence. You can also complete studies at other universities of applied sciences through the Cross-Institutional Study Information Service.

Sustainability and Responsibility

Sustainable Future is one of the pedagogical principles of TAMK. Ecological, social, cultural, and economic sustainability are important building blocks of a sustainable future. All these perspectives can be observed on individual, sectoral, societal, or global scales.

Ecological sustainability

Ecological sustainability can relate to biodiversity, ecosystem functions, sustainable and just use of resources (e.g. circular economy), and ways of mitigating human activities regarding nature’s carrying capacity (e.g. climate change).

Cultural sustainability

Cultural sustainability relates to knowledge of culture, pluralism, tolerance, valuing cultural diversity, and contributing to intercultural communication.

Social sustainability

Social sustainability relates to equal distribution of well-being, realization of fundamental rights, engagement in societal action and decision making, as well as to coping with individual challenges, taking responsibility, and pursuing sustainable lifestyle.

Economic sustainability

Economic sustainability can manifest in combining environmental and economic perspectives in decision making, discussing responsible consumption and business, or addressing different forms of debts (economic, resource-related, social).

Future orientation

Future orientation can appear as dealing with megatrends or powers of transformation, or as discussing and creating scenarios, or as future oriented career counselling or coaching.
